Apply for this role(opens in a new tab)As the Intern - Community Marketing, LA, you will support the day-to-day execution of high-impact community initiatives that connect the brand with the vibrant culture of Los Angeles. You will contribute to the planning and delivery of authentic brand experiences that inspire movement and build deep-rooted connections with our local fans. Reporting to the Senior Lead - Community Marketing on the Brand Experience team, you will support the LA region by helping to manage partner relationships and on-the-ground activations that drive brand credibility.
This 12-week program offers a unique opportunity to immerse yourself in a high-growth environment where your holistic development and contribution to our human-centric culture are prioritized. This position is based out of Los Angeles, CA.


Our team’s mission is to build meaningful connections between the brand and the Los Angeles community through authentic, high-impact experiences. As a global key city, LA is where culture, sport, and community intersect—this team brings that to life by supporting local partners, delivering standout events, and ensuring our community marketing efforts run smoothly and with purpose.
